This forward‑thinking, data‑driven and highly analytical individual will focus on process improvement and automation, and lead and develop others as the role evolves.
Responsibilities- Under general direction, manages the administration of all aspects of claims, premiums and information that require processing within Ceded Re.
- The role ensures reinsurance recoveries are accurately calculated and recorded for inclusion in management reports and Lloyd’s regulatory returns.
- Maintains relationships with brokers and oversees the advice and collection process for recoveries.
- Works closely with the Head of Ceded Re in preparing reinsurance placement packs and providing information as requested or required for the placement process.
- The role operates across Travelers Syndicate Management (TSM) and Travelers Insurance Co Ltd (TICL).
- Responsible for ensuring the calculation of facultative reinsurance recoveries are completed so that advices can be produced and collection notes can be sent to brokers.
- Manages the administration of the proportional treaty accounts on a quarterly basis.
- Manages in excess of loss reinsurance recoveries so that net reports can be produced on a monthly basis.
- Ensures production of notifications to brokers of all collectable losses within a set time limit to ensure the efficient utilisation of reinsurance programmes.
- Informs Head of Ceded Reinsurance of any large claims movements so that he is aware of claims that could potentially trigger a recovery on any of the TICL / TSMs reinsurance programmes.
- Ensures good service to brokers' / reinsurers' queries to manage the prompt recovery of monies due.
- Manages relationships and works with outward credit control to assist with the recovery of aged debt.
- Supports the Head of Ceded Re in reinsurance placements and provides all help in production of information.
- Manages processing in TICL and coordinates overlap with TSM for RI claims and premiums and information.
- Manages processing to corporate systems for Cover notes, Premium, Claims and information for reinsurance placed for relevant accounts.
- Coordinates workflow of direct staff and supports the development of employees by providing training appropriate to their needs.
- Manages document retention processes, file retention, electronic file completeness and data capture.
